Bellevue (Sarpy County, Omaha metro south suburb) shares the Omaha humid continental climate. Home to Offutt Air Force Base (US Strategic Command HQ), Bellevue has substantial military housing demand and the related PCS (Permanent Change of Station) cycle dynamics.
A typical Bellevue home addition runs $47,800-$157,900 depending on size and type. NE city contractor reg + FEMA P-320 + structural P.E., frost depth 42-48 inches. Master suite additions are typically highest-ROI; bathroom additions deliver strong returns in older housing stock.
Bellevue Building Inspection permits average 4-6 weeks for typical residential work Addition permits run $900-$5,000 depending on scope. Bellevue labor runs 13% below national average (affordable market). Offutt AFB (US Strategic Command HQ) drives Bellevue's economy; PCS military relocation cycles (every 3-5 years) create active rental and resale markets; VA-eligible buyers shape the market; tornado risk drives FEMA P-320 safe rooms
Foundation, framing, and roof tie-in account for 35-45% of addition cost; interior finishes the balance. Plan for 5-10 months total from contract through final inspection and an out-of-home stay for 6-14 weeks during framing in most cases.

Master suite additions return 55-65% at resale; family room additions 60-70%; bathroom additions 50-60%.
Yes, for any addition. Building code requires P.E. sign-off on foundation and structural design. Engineering runs $1,500-$6,500 depending on scope.
Bellevue addition projects typically run 5-10 months from permit application through final inspection. Design and engineering take 6-12 weeks. Construction runs 14-26 weeks.
Bellevue additions require building, electrical, plumbing, mechanical, and (where applicable) zoning permits. Bellevue Building Inspection permits average 4-6 weeks for typical residential work Budget $900-$5,000 in permit fees.
